
About This Novel
In the great age of Huanghuang, there was a young man who came from the south on horseback. He saw the mist and rain in the south of the Yangtze River and passed the haze in the north of the Great Wall; there was a scholar who was idle, drunk and lying in peach blossoms; there was a general in iron armor, and a beauty with white hair. I see green mountains, and even more, I see countless green mountains.
